O iPhoneless brethren, I feel your pain. None of us can afford the glorious device, despite our love for Apple. Fortunately, Paul Waite has created an amazing DIY music-playing PDA for the rest of us. All you need is a stack of index cards and an iPod shuffle. He calls it the Hipster PDA Shuffle, and the video introducing it is amazing. AMAZING.

(If you never saw the original, hysterical Hipster PDA article, get thee to 43 Folders!)
